Biography:
I am a Research Scientist at the Council for Scientific and Industrial Research (CSIR)-Animal Research Institute, specializing in genome editing and gene function studies. I hold a PhD in Genetics from the Sao Paulo State University, Brazil. I have 5 peer-reviewed publications, 2 book chapters and several peer-reviewed conference abstracts.
I have been with the CSIR-Animal Research Institute, since 2019 engaged with research in diverse fields. Currently, my focus is on infectious disease and vaccine research. My immediate goals include understanding the genetic basis of resistance and susceptibility to tick and tick-borne diseases in cattle, designing and developing multi-epitope vaccines against zika and dengue, and production of malaria vaccines, all of these projects aim to develop innovative solutions for disease prevention and control in both animals and humans.
